Journalists and media representatives have been given a tour of Canary Wharf station – the most complete station on the Crossrail network.
Work is underway on the station fit out, including the timber lattice roof which will house the development’s spectacular rooftop garden.
Two thirds of the six-storey station development will be dedicated to retail. The commercial development is set to open in 2015, three years before the planned opening of Crossrail.
The new station, which is located across from the West India Quay DLR station, like Canary Wharf Tube station, is built in dock water.
